Flexibility and mobility routines focus on improving the body’s range of motion, reducing stiffness, and enhancing the quality of movement in the joints and surrounding muscles. Flexibility targets the lengthening of muscles, while mobility emphasizes controlled movement through a joint’s full range.
Flexibility refers to the ability of a muscle to lengthen, while mobility is the ability of a joint to move freely and with control. Both work together to support healthy, efficient movement.

Most people benefit from performing mobility exercises daily or several times per week, with flexibility work added 3–5 times weekly. Consistency helps maintain joint health, reduce stiffness, and improve overall movement quality.
